Technical Context
This diode employs advanced silicon epitaxial technology to achieve fast, soft reverse recovery with controlled tail current decay - critical for minimizing EMI and switching losses in hard-commutated topologies. Its low Qrr (950–1600 nC) and high S-factor (5.4–6.6) reduce voltage overshoot during turn-off across temperature.
The PG-TO220-2 package provides direct thermal path from junction to case (RthJC = 1.8 K/W), enabling reliable operation up to Tj = 150 °C with 14.4 A continuous current at TC = 90 °C - supporting compact heatsink designs in high-power converters.

FAQ
Is IDP09E120 suitable for synchronous rectification?
No. IDP09E120 is a unidirectional, non-controlled PN-junction diode with no gate control. It cannot be used as a synchronous rectifier, which requires actively switched MOSFETs. Its role is strictly as a high-voltage, fast-recovery freewheeling or output rectifier in hard-switched topologies.
What is the maximum allowable case temperature for continuous operation?
The maximum continuous case temperature is 90 °C, at which the device supports 14.4 A forward current while maintaining Tj ≤ 150 °C. Exceeding 90 °C case temperature requires derating per the IF = f(TC) curve on page 4 of the datasheet.
Does the metal tab require electrical isolation from the heatsink?
Yes. The tab is internally connected to Pin 1 (cathode). If the heatsink is grounded or at a different potential, electrically insulating mounting hardware (e.g., mica washer + shoulder washer) must be used to prevent short circuits and ensure safe operation.
How does reverse recovery softness affect EMI in a PFC circuit?
A higher softness factor (S ≥ 5.4) indicates slower, more linear tail current decay during turn-off - reducing di/dt-induced voltage spikes and high-frequency ringing. This directly lowers conducted and radiated EMI, easing compliance with EN55022 Class B limits without additional filtering components.
